Как установить Xiaomi ADB/Fastboot Tools и пользоваться приложением

Xiaomi ADB Fastboot Tools

Xiaomi ADB Fastboot Tools (XAFT) — это бесплатная утилита с графическим интерфейсом для управления командной строкой Android. Она создана специально для устройств Сяоми.

Хотя ADB и Fastboot являются универсальными интерфейсами Андроид, некоторые алгоритмы и методы работы программы специфичны для устройств Xiaomi. Её корректное взаимодействие с другими моделями теоретически возможно, но не гарантируется.

Ниже приведена пошаговая инструкция как установить и использовать Xiaomi ADB Fastboot, а также описание возможностей (модулей) утилиты.

Описание модулей XAFT

Вы можете подумать, что это ещё один установщик ADB/Fastboot. На самом деле, программа содержит множество инструментов в одном интерфейсе, которые называются модулями. XAFT включает все основные функции традиционных инструментов ADB/Fastboot, только ориентирован на устройства Xiaomi и имеет графический интерфейс.

Больше не нужно запоминать команды ADB — они доступны через графический интерфейс приложения. Это облегчает работу начинающим пользователям и позволяет не вникать в использование командной строки, как в случае с Android Debug Bridge.

главный экран Xiaomi ADB Fastboot Tools

Модули Xiaomi ADB/Fastboot Tools:

  1. App Manager (менеджер приложений) — удаляет, переустанавливает, отключает и включает встроенные приложения и службы. Телефоны Xiaomi обычно поставляются с несколькими приложениями по умолчанию, включая Mi Store, Mi Calculator, Mi Scanner, Mi Remote и т. д. Можно удалить любые из них.
  2. Camera2 — позволяет включать и отключать Android Camera2 API. Вы сможете устанавливать любые приложения камеры с ручным управлением и управлять электронной стабилизацией изображения EIS. Требуется TWRP.
  3. File Explorer (проводник) — управление файлами, хранящимися в памяти телефона. Умеет копировать и вставлять файлы между смартфоном и ПК.
  4. Screen density (плотность экрана) — настройка значения DPI (количество точек на дюйм). Чем выше DPI, тем лучше картинка на экране. Чем он ниже, тем ниже качество изображения, но выше время работы устройства от батареи.
  5. Screen resolution (разрешение экрана) — настройка разрешения экрана путём переопределения значений ширины и высоты.
  6. Device properties (свойства устройства) — статистические данные и информация об устройстве.
  7. Flasher — это главная особенность XAF. Программное обеспечение может прошивать практически всё, что можно прошить через соединение ADB-Fastboot: Recovery ROM, Fastboot ROM и т. д. Эта функция также способна загружать любой образ.
  8. Wiper — очищает кеш или выполняет сброс настроек смартфона до заводских.
  9. OEM Unlocker & Locker — разблокирует загрузчик телефона, но только если он работает под управлением Android One (Mi A1 / Mi A2). Эта возможность не работает на устройствах Xiaomi с оболочкой MIUI.
  10. ROM Downloader — получает ссылки на новейшие прошивки MIUI Fastboot. Больше не придётся искать обновления вручную, утилита сделает это автоматически. Можно скопировать ссылку или загрузить ПЗУ напрямую.
  11. Rebooter — перезагрузка телефона из интерфейса утилиты без использования кнопок.

Пользоваться возможностями набора утилит очень просто, интерфейс интуитивно понятен даже новичкам. Единственный момент:

Для модулей Flasher, Wiper и Camera2 в режиме Fastboot требуется разблокированный загрузчик, но всё остальное работает без рутирования или разблокировки.

Как скачать и установить Xiaomi ADB Fastboot

Программу создал и поддерживает независимый разработчик, который выложил её на GitHub. В отличие от обычных утилит, здесь нет установочного файла (обычно .exe) — после загрузки вы увидите файл формата .jar.

XAFT создан для работы в среде виртуальной машины Oracle Java, поэтому для работы требуется установить Java Runtime Environment (JRE) версии 11 или более поздней. Если она у вас не установлена, то это можно сделать с помощью официального сайта Oracle:

  • Windows — установите Oracle Java отсюда или OpenJDK отсюда.
  • macOS — Установите Oracle Java отсюда.
  • Linux — установите Oracle Java отсюда или OpenJDK из предпочитаемого диспетчера пакетов (openjdk-11-jre).

Утилиты Xiaomi ADB/Fastboot в формате JAR работают в среде Java и подходят для Windows, Linux или macOS. Чтобы скачать их, загрузите файл XiaomiADBFastbootTools.jar с последней версией программы со страницы разработчика в GitHub (по этой ссылке всегда открывается самая последняя версия XAFT).

страница загрузки Xiaomi ADB Fastboot Tools

На момент написания этой статьи, последняя версия Xiaomi ADB/Fastboot Tools 7.0.3 датирована 31 августа 2020 года. В этой версии менеджер приложений App Manager научился удалять приложения YouTube Music и Google One, в загрузчике ROM исправлено самоочищающееся поле кодового имени, а сама программа получила несколько улучшений и исправлений пользовательского интерфейса.

Начиная с версии 6.9, XAFT требует Java 11 или новее! Если вы видите ошибку JNI при попытке запустить приложение, это означает, что у вас более старая версия Java.

После установки программы можно приступать к подключению устройства. Доступны два режима: ADB и Fastboot.

Подключение в режиме ADB

Сначала необходимо включить на телефоне возможность отладки по USB. Она находится в инструментах разработчика, которые по умолчанию скрыты.

Как включить параметры разработчика:

  • MIUI: перейдите в «Настройки» → «О телефоне» и семь раз нажмите «Версия MIUI».
  • Android One: перейдите в «Настройки» → «Система» → «Об устройстве» и семь раз нажмите «Номер сборки».

Версия MIUI

Об успешном включении скажет всплывающее сообщение «Вы стали разработчиком!» внизу экрана. Осталось включить отладку по USB.

Как включить отладку по USB:

  • MIUI: перейдите в «Настройки» → «Расширенные настройки» → «Для разработчиков» и включите отладку по USB. Чтобы использовать модули плотности экрана и разрешения экрана, также включите отладку по USB (настройки безопасности).
  • Android One: перейдите в «Настройки» → «Система» → «Параметры разработчика» и включите отладку по USB.

На этом действия с телефоном закончены. Чтобы подключить его в режиме ADB, выполните следующие действия:

  1. Подключите телефон к компьютеру с помощью кабеля.
  2. Запустите Xiaomi ADB Fastboot Tools.
  3. На экране устройства появится запрос авторизации, который нужно одобрить.
  4. Подождите, пока программа обнаружит устройство и информация о нём появится в верхнем левом углу приложения.
  5. Готово, можно использовать модули XAF.

главный экран Xiaomi ADB Fastboot Tools

Подключение в режиме Fastboot

Как подключиться в режиме Fastboot:

  1. Переведите устройство в режим Fastboot, одновременно удерживая кнопку питания и уменьшения громкости, пока не появится заставка Fastboot.
  2. Подключите устройство к компьютеру.
  3. Запустите программу Xiaomi ADB Fastboot Tools.
  4. Подождите, пока она обнаружит устройство. Информация об устройстве должна появиться в верхнем левом углу приложения.

Если устройство загружено в режиме ADB, вы можете войти в режим Fastboot, нажав «Меню» → «Перезагрузить в Fastboot».

Когда устройство подключено, можно использовать модули программы.

Подписывайтесь на наш Telegram или Google News.
MiBoom
Добавить комментарий